### Overview

The Master of Information Systems is a 1–2 year degree (full-time), depending on your prior work experience and study.

You will develop expertise across project and change management, emerging technologies, IT strategy and governance, security and service provision.

Upskill yourself for a dynamic career in IT management and digital business. You’ll explore topics as database systems, organisational processes, app development, consulting, business analysis, emerging technologies and IT strategy and governance.

#### Industry experience

Enhance your skills and work experience through our academically [credited Internship subject](https://handbook.unimelb.edu.au/subjects/engr90033). Running over 10–15 weeks, you could intern at a technology, banking and finance, health or telecommunications company.
